Callum O’Hare has been named the League Two Fans’ Player of the Month for April for his performances out on loan at Carlisle, as per the Brunton Park club’s official website.
The promising loanee scored twice that that has apparently caught the eye of supporters up and down the fourth tier as they voted him the best player in the division, earning him the final monthly award of the season.
